1. Plastic Alternatives:

Bid farewell to the plastic plague! The trend of replacing traditional plastic with innovative alternatives is sweeping the packaging industry. From plant-based materials like cornstarch and sugarcane to mushroom-based packaging, brands are getting creative. Not only do these alternatives decompose faster, but they also cut down on our dependence on fossil fuels, providing a breath of fresh air for the planet.

3. Climate-Conscious Design:

In the world of Eco-Friendly Packaging, it’s not just about what’s on the outside but also what’s inside – the design process. Climate-conscious design involves minimizing waste, using eco-friendly inks, and opting for materials that are easy to recycle. Think of it as fashion for your product, where being green is the new black. The packaging becomes a statement piece, showcasing your commitment to a sustainable future.

4. The Rise of Circular Economy:

Out with the linear, in with the circular! The circular economy model is gaining momentum, encouraging businesses to rethink the entire lifecycle of their packaging. From production to disposal, the focus is on reducing waste and maximizing resources. It’s a revolutionary shift that ensures packaging doesn’t just serve its primary purpose but continues to benefit the environment long after its initial use.
